Ordered my parts for my new rig today. Below is the listing.
I'll share pics and such once the work commences:
CPU
Intel Core i7-12700K
MOBO
MSI MAG Z690 Tomahawk WiFi DDR4
GPU
N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3090 Founders Edition 24GB GDDR6
OS:
SAMSUNG 970 EVO Plus SSD 1TB, M.2 NVMe MZ-V7S1T0B/AM
GAMES:
SAMSUNG 970 EVO Plus SSD 2TB - M.2 NVMe MZ-V7S2T0B/AM
RAM:
G.Skill Ripjaws V Series 32GB (2 x 16GB) 288-Pin SDRAM
(PC4-28800) DDR4 F4-3600C16D-32GVKC
PSU:
EVGA Supernova 1200 P3, 80 Plus Platinum 1200W
COOLER:
Noctua NH-U12S chromax.Black
CASE:
Silverstone Tek 90 Degree Motherboard Mounting
SSI-CEB/ATX/Micro-ATX Computer Case RV05B

i got the psu because the 850s are not enough (ive read a ton of
problem posts on ebay, newegg and amazon about 3090s having
problems particularly in cases with tons of fans which mine has
craptons including multiple 140s). a 1000 will work but seems
like there is more selection at 850 and 1200 than 1000. Both of
my current machines (my 3770k and my 8700k) have 1200s because i
was running two 980s then two 1080s so over 1000w was warranted.
in that link you shared the 1000w is almost 300 while the 1200
im getting (both evga) is only 209. that doesnt seem like
terrible value proposition).
